Output 1613e829eb76f5d4fbb3bd1b733e87efd74025265a8b15fd6d362ea35a3a23d6:2

value
13410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40d389437399eff71f37633c28a467642083c561 OP_EQUAL
address
37bnacVW51t3WrvDJGbmjZQ1PAR6n859f8
transaction
1613e829eb76f5d4fbb3bd1b733e87efd74025265a8b15fd6d362ea35a3a23d6
confirmations
199920
spent
true